Driver faces impaired charges after failing to remain
Bracebridge OPP are investigating a collision that occurred on Manitoba Street Tuesday night and are asking for any witnesses to come forward with information.
Police say officers responded to calls about a two-vehicle collision on Manitoba Street near Monck Road last night.
OPP say that a dark coloured Avalanche pickup was reported to be traveling quickly through a parking lot at that intersection and struck a passenger vehicle that was travelling on Manitoba Street, causing significant damage.
Officers located the vehicle on a side street and arrested and charged 18-year-old Mitchell Pate of Bracebridge with Operation While Impaired, Over 80, Dangerous Operation of a Motor Vehicle and Failure to Stop after Accident.
Anyone with information is asked to call Bracebridge OPP or Crime Stoppers.
Pate is scheduled to appear in Court on October 31, 2023.
